Meijer AAA 18U headed to Nationals after winning State Championship
![](/nahl/img/1213/structure/story-288.png)
The Meijer AAA Hockey Club 18U team of the North American Prospects Hockey League (NAPHL) are headed to 2021 USA Hockey Tier 1 Nationals thanks to winning the Michigan State Hockey Championship.
The pathway to the Championship was winning the round-robin, followed by a win in the Semi-Finals, followed by the championship series.
In the round-robin, Meijer went 3-0 defeating Belle Tire, 2-1 in Game 1. The they defeated the Soo Indians in Game 2, 8-1. In Game 3, Meijer defeated Compuware, 5-3.
In the Semi-Finals, Meijer faced the Oakland Jr. Grizzlies with goaltender Nolan Suggs stopping all the shots he faced in a 4-0 win.
In the Championship series, Meijer AAA would face Belle Tire. In Game 1, in was back and forth with Meijer going up 1-0. Belle Tire would score twice to take a 2-1 lead. Meijer would tie the game at 2-2 late in regulation, but Belle Tire would win :20 seconds into overtime.
The loss meant that Meijer had to face Belle Tire again in the double elimination tournament. In the final game, Meijer scored early to take a 1-0 lead. Belle Tire would tie the game late in the 3rd period. In the 3rd overtime, Evan Burkle scored the game-winner on a rebound with Nolan Suggs in net.
Meijer AAA joins CarShield AAA and the Esmark Stars as NAPHL representatives at USA Hockey Nationals this season.
